Throughout my fifty-some years here in Michigan, Detroit has had several river excursion venues that offered a river cruise, the most well known being the 2 Boblo triple-decker river boats; the Colombia and the St. Clair. In the late 50's there was the Aquarama, which was more of a Great Lakes cruise ship. Lately we have had the Diamond Jack River Tours - departing from Bishop Park in Wyandotte, and downtown Detroit near Hart-Plaza. Now, add to that the magnificent Detroit River Princess, a 1992 river gambler converted to an entertainment dinner cruise venue.
